Thanks for the support guys.
Heres my props so far, will add more later.
I bet so little on props I am not going to count them in my final record since they are just for fun.
Highest score in 2nd half/OT (vs. 1st half) -125
These teams are going to play tight and feel each other out early. Also SF averaged 11.4 PPG in the 1st half and 14.7 in the second. Balt averaged 12.3 in the 1st and 13.4 in the second. Add in the possibility of OT (7% of the regular season games went into OT) and I think this is a strong play.
Team to make longest FG: Balt -130
Tucker (Balt kicker) is 30-33 on the season and 4-4 from 50+ yards. While Akers is 29-42 and 9-19 beyond 40 yards. I don't think SF will even try a long FG.
Under 1.5 fumbles lost -150
When a ball is fumbled, historically it is recovered by the fumbling team 50% of the time and recovered by the opponent 50%. SF has fumbled 1.5 times/game (lost 0.5/game). Balt has fumbled 0.9/game and lost 0.4/game. So they average 2.4 fumbles/game and if history is correct their will be 1 recovered by the other team. This year their were 1.2 fumbles lost/game. Add in that nobody wants to be the guy that gave away the Super Bowl these player will be holding the ball extra tight. Rice will be holding on to the ball for dear life.
